My story line follows a simple path: I was doing some research in the Dubrovnik State Archives for my PhD, I came across some pages which were stained with cat paw prints, I took a few photos of this (as I do whenever I notice something interesting or unusual on any old book I’m reading), and carried on with my work not paying too much attention to something which at that time could essentially be only a distraction. Mesoaxial: Extra toes are throughout the paw (may look like a combination of postaxial and preaxial)įor the most part, polydactyly is harmless to a cat’s health and wellness.Preaxial: Extra toes are on the inside (medial aspect) of the paw.Postaxial: Extra toes are on the outside of the paw.There are actually three types of polydactyl paws seen in cats. However, it’s rare for a cat to have polydactyly on all four paws. The front paws are most often affected by polydactyly, but it can also occur on the hind paws. Polydactyly is caused by a genetic mutation in a dominant gene and usually results in the formation of anywhere between four to seven toes on a kitty’s paws.
